Abstract

The application provides a water-based organic zinc ion battery positive electrode sheet, which is composed of a positive electrode organic active substance, a conductive agent, a binder and a current collector; and the positive electrode organic active substance is 3,3'-di[1,4]benzoxazino[2,3,4-KL]phenoxazine. The application uses 3,3'-di[1,4]benzoxazino[2,3,4-KL]phenoxazine as the positive electrode organic active substance, combines the conductive agent and the binder, and prepares the positive electrode sheet through a coating method. The water-based zinc ion battery prepared by the application has high safety, good cycle performance under a large current density (3 A / g), a high charge-discharge window, low preparation cost and environmental friendliness. In addition, the material for preparing the battery is very rich in nature. The application has development prospects in the fields of future energy storage, 3C equipment power supply and power equipment power supply.

TECHNICAL FIELD

[0001] The present application relates to the technical field of zinc ion batteries, and mainly relates to a water-based organic zinc ion battery positive electrode sheet, a preparation method thereof and a water-based organic zinc ion battery made of the same. BACKGROUND

[0002] Although current high-energy-density lithium-ion batteries (LIBs) have dominated the market of commercial rechargeable batteries, the limited nature of lithium resources, high cost, and safety issues of organic electrolytes have limited their further development. Water-based zinc ion batteries (ZIBs) have attracted attention due to their aqueous electrolyte, low cost, environmental friendliness, and high safety. Zinc metal is an ideal negative electrode material due to its high theoretical capacity (820 mAh / g) and low redox potential (-0.76 V vs SHE). ZIBs are considered ideal green battery systems due to their high power density, easy preparation, and low cost.

[0003] Among the positive electrode materials of ZIBs, common ones include manganese-based oxides, vanadium-based compounds, traditional inorganic materials such as Prussian blue, and organic compounds. These materials can reversibly intercalate and deintercalate Zn 2+ due to their special internal structure, thereby storing energy. Organic compounds are valued for their high discharge specific capacity, high discharge platform, structural diversity, and adjustability, and can be optimized for electrochemical performance, resource renewability, and environmental friendliness by changing the molecular structure.

[0004] In terms of process preparation of organic positive electrode materials, compared with inorganic materials, organic positive electrode materials exhibit unique advantages in water-based zinc ion batteries. Although inorganic materials such as functional glass and catalytic and environmentally friendly ceramics have irreplaceable roles in certain fields, in the field of batteries, the adjustability and environmental friendliness of organic materials make them more attractive. The multiple active centers and low "dead mass" of organic materials allow them to have a large theoretical specific capacity and actual capacity, and although their voltage is low, their performance can be significantly improved through optimization of structure and preparation process.

[0005] In the prior art, there are several reports of using aromatic heterocyclic materials as positive electrode materials. However, the positive electrode materials of the prior art often have problems such as dispersed free radical electrons, many free radical side reactions, or insufficient structural stability after oxidation, which leads to poor cycle stability of the zinc batteries prepared therefrom and low charging and discharging efficiency at high current density.

[0008] To solve the problems mentioned above in the development of lithium batteries in the future, the present application provides a kind of water-based organic zinc ion battery positive pole piece and its preparation method and water-based organic zinc ion battery made of it. The battery uses 3,3'-di [1,4] benzoxazine [2,3,4-KL] phenoxazine (BBOPO) as the positive organic active material, combined with conductive agent and binder, and the positive pole piece is prepared by coating method. The specific steps include mixing, grinding, coating, drying, punching and assembling. The water-based zinc ion battery prepared by the present application has high safety, good cycle performance at a large current density (3A / g), high charge-discharge window, low preparation cost and environmental friendliness. In addition, the content of the material for preparing the battery in nature is very rich, especially the zinc ore reserves about 230 million tons in the world. The present application has development prospects in the fields of future energy storage, 3C equipment power supply and power equipment power supply.

[0009] One object of the present application is to provide a water-based organic zinc ion battery positive pole piece, which comprises a current collector and a positive active layer disposed on the current collector.

[0010] The positive active layer is composed of a positive organic active material, a conductive agent and a binder.

[0011] The positive organic active material is 3,3'-di [1,4] benzoxazine [2,3,4-KL] phenoxazine.

[0012] Figure 1 The molecular structure of the positive organic active material BBOPO is shown.

[0013] Further, the conductive agent is selected from one or more of carbon black (CB), graphene, acetylene black (ACET) or ketjen black (KB).

[0014] Further, the binder is selected from one or more of PTFE or PVDF.

[0015] Further, the current collector is selected from one or more of carbon cloth, titanium mesh or stainless steel mesh.

[0016] Further, the mass ratio of the positive organic active material, conductive agent and binder is 1:(0.5-1.5):(0.1-1).

[0017] Another object of the present application is to provide a preparation method of the above-mentioned water-based organic zinc ion battery positive electrode sheet, comprising the following steps:

[0018] S1, blending, grinding and uniformly mixing the positive electrode organic active material, the conductive agent and the binder to obtain a slurry;

[0019] S2, coating the slurry on the current collector to form a positive electrode active layer, heating and drying, and then cutting to obtain the water-based organic zinc ion battery positive electrode sheet.

[0020] Further, in step S1, the grinding time is 5-60 min.

[0021] Further, in step S2, the coating method is selected from one or more of wet coating, roller coating, extrusion or dip coating.

[0022] Further, in step S2, the coating load is in the range of 0.5-20 mg / cm 2 .

[0023] Further, in step S2, the heating temperature is 45-200℃, and the drying time is 30-3600 min.

[0024] Another object of the present application is to provide a water-based organic zinc ion battery containing the above-mentioned water-based organic zinc ion battery positive electrode sheet, wherein the water-based organic zinc ion battery is a multi-layer structure,

[0025] wherein the negative electrode sheet, the separator and the positive electrode sheet are in a sandwich structure.

[0026] The electrolyte exists between the positive electrode sheet and the negative electrode sheet, and the separator is fully infiltrated by the electrolyte.

[0027] Further, the water-based organic zinc ion battery is a multi-layer structure, comprising from top to bottom: a negative electrode shell, a negative electrode sheet, a separator, a positive electrode sheet, a gasket, a grommet and a positive electrode shell.

[0028] Further, the negative electrode sheet is a polished zinc sheet.

[0029] Further, the negative electrode sheet is a 100% pure zinc sheet polished by sandpaper, and the mesh number of the sandpaper is 800-2000.

[0030] Further, the electrolyte is selected from one or more of zinc sulfate (ZnSO4) solution, zinc triflate (Zn(OTF)2) solution or zinc chloride (ZnCl2) solution.

[0031] Further, the concentration of the electrolyte is 0.5-8M.

[0032] Further, the diaphragm is glass fiber.

[0033] The present application has the following advantages:

[0034] (1) The present application proposes a water-based organic zinc ion battery positive electrode sheet, a preparation method thereof, and a water-based organic zinc ion battery made therefrom. In the water-based organic zinc ion battery positive electrode sheet, an organic material, 3,3'-di[1,4]benzoxazine[2,3,4-KL]phenoxazine (BBOPO), is used as the positive electrode organic active material. As a kind of condensed heterocyclic compound, BBOPO has active sites in the reaction process due to the existence of lone pair electrons, and heteroatoms such as N or O are considered to be redox-active parts, which shows good electrochemical activity. In addition, systematic redox chemical studies show that the free radical electrons of oxidized BBOPO ·+ mainly gather around N and O atoms and further delocalize to the entire conjugated structure, which plays an important role in the stability of the free radical species BBOPO ·+ , reduces the occurrence of free radical side reactions, and is not easy to decompose at high current density, with good reversibility of electrochemical reaction. Moreover, the molecular structure of BBOPO is centrosymmetric, and even better structural stability and enhanced aromaticity can be shown after oxidation, indicating that it has advantages in battery cycle stability, so that the battery containing this zinc ion battery positive material can have high capacity and long cycle capacity retention rate at high current density. At the same time, during charging and discharging, the active sites (O) of BBOPO can couple with zinc ions to form coordination bonds, and there are four active sites, which can provide considerable capacity at high current density, and the large benzene ring / fused ring can inhibit degradation during the cycle process, thereby further enhancing the cycle stability of zinc battery and the charging and discharging efficiency at high current density.

[0049] Example 1

[0050] A water-based organic zinc ion battery positive electrode sheet, the water-based organic zinc ion battery positive electrode sheet comprising a current collector carbon cloth and a positive electrode active layer disposed on the carbon cloth;

[0051] The positive electrode active layer is composed of a positive electrode organic active substance BBOPO, a conductive agent graphene, and a binder PTFE.

[0052] The preparation method of the above water-based organic zinc ion battery positive electrode sheet comprises the following steps:

[0053] S1, blending BBOPO, graphene and PTFE (BBOPO: graphene: PTFE = 2:2:1, m / m / m), grinding uniformly for 30 min to obtain a slurry;

[0054] S2, coating the slurry on the carbon cloth using a wet coating method to form a positive electrode active layer, the loading capacity being 10 mg / cm 2 ; placing in a drying oven and drying at a temperature of 80°C for 360 min, then slitting and cutting to obtain a water-based organic zinc ion battery positive electrode sheet.

[0055] Example 2

[0056] A water-based organic zinc ion battery positive electrode sheet, the water-based organic zinc ion battery positive electrode sheet comprising a current collector titanium mesh and a positive electrode active layer disposed on the titanium mesh;

[0057] The positive electrode active layer is composed of a positive electrode organic active substance BBOPO, a conductive agent graphene, and a binder PTFE.

[0058] The preparation method of the above water-based organic zinc ion battery positive electrode sheet comprises the following steps:

[0059] S1, blend BBOPO, graphene and PTFE (BBOPO: graphene: PTFE = 2:2:1, m / m / m), grind uniformly for 30 min to obtain a slurry;

[0060] S2, coat the slurry on a titanium mesh to form a positive active layer using a wet coating method, the loading is 10 mg / cm 2 ; place in a drying oven and dry at 60°C for 480 min, then cut and slice to obtain a water-based organic zinc ion battery positive electrode sheet.

[0061] Application Example 1

[0062] A water-based organic zinc ion battery containing the water-based organic zinc ion battery positive electrode sheet prepared in Example 1, the water-based organic zinc ion battery is a multi-layer structure, from top to bottom including: a negative shell, a negative electrode sheet, a separator, a positive electrode sheet, a gasket, a gasket, and a positive shell.

[0063] Among them, the negative electrode sheet, the separator, and the positive electrode sheet are in a sandwich structure;

[0064] The electrolyte exists between the positive electrode sheet and the negative electrode sheet, and the separator is fully infiltrated by the electrolyte;

[0065] The negative electrode sheet is a 100% pure zinc sheet polished by 1000 mesh sandpaper; the separator is glass fiber; and the electrolyte is a Zn(OTF)2 aqueous solution with a concentration of 3M.

[0066] The preparation method of the above water-based organic zinc ion battery comprises the following steps:

[0067] Assemble the negative shell, the negative electrode sheet, the separator, the positive electrode sheet, the gasket, the gasket, and the positive shell in order from top to bottom, inject the electrolyte when assembling the separator to fully infiltrate the separator, and then seal and form by extrusion through a battery sheeting machine to obtain a water-based organic zinc ion battery.

[0076] Test Example

[0077] The aqueous organic zinc ion battery prepared in Application Example 1-2 is placed in an electrochemical workstation for battery electrical performance testing.

[0078] Test Method:

[0079] Battery cycle performance: Set the work sequence: standing, constant current charging, and constant current discharging, set the current density to 3A / g, and set the cycle number to 500 cycles.

[0080] Battery rate performance: Set multiple groups of work sequences: standing, constant current charging, and constant current discharging, set the current density of each group to 0.5A / g, 1A / g, 1.5A / g, 2A / g, 2.5A / g, 3A / g, 4A / g, and 5A / g, and set the cycle number of each group to 10 cycles.

[0081] The battery cycle performance test results are shown in Table 1. Figure 3 The cycle performance of the aqueous organic zinc ion battery prepared in Application Example 1 is shown in the graph; Figure 4 The cycle performance of the aqueous organic zinc ion battery prepared in Application Example 2 is shown in the graph.

[0082] Table 1 Battery cycle performance test results of Application Examples 1-2

[0083]

[0084] From Table 1 and Figure 3 It can be seen that the charge-discharge specific capacity of the battery prepared in Application Example 1 is as high as 116.34mAh / g, and after 500 cycles of charge-discharge cycling, the charge-discharge specific capacity of the battery is still 105.5mAh / g, and the capacity retention rate is 90.7%; from Table 1 and Figure 4It can be seen that the charge-discharge specific capacity of the battery prepared in application example 2 is as high as 97.5 mAh / g, and after 500 cycles of charge-discharge, the charge-discharge specific capacity of the battery is still 94.4 mAh / g, and the capacity retention rate is 96.8%; it can be seen that the use of BBOPO material as the active material of the positive electrode sheet of the battery can effectively enhance the cycle stability of the battery.

[0085] The battery rate performance test results are shown in Table 2. Figure 5 The rate performance of the aqueous organic zinc ion battery prepared in application example 1 is shown in the figure; Figure 6 The rate performance of the aqueous organic zinc ion battery prepared in application example 2 is shown in the figure.

[0086] Table 2 Battery rate performance test results of application examples 1-2

[0087]

[0088] From Table 2 and Figure 5 It can be seen that the charge-discharge specific capacity of the battery prepared in application example 1 is 117.72 mAh / g, 116.59 mAh / g, 110.59 mAh / g, 107.49 mAh / g, 104.93 mAh / g, 102.86 mAh / g, 100.24 mAh / g, and 98.17 mAh / g under a series of high-rate current densities of 0.5 A / g, 1 A / g, 1.5 A / g, 2 A / g, 2.5 A / g, 3 A / g, 4 A / g, and 5 A / g, respectively. Because BBOPO is a fused ring macromolecule, it exhibits a lower coulombic efficiency under a small current density, but its activity gradually increases as the current density increases, and the coulombic efficiency remains at 99%. From the above test results, it can be seen that the charge-discharge specific capacity of the battery does not have much loss under a larger current density, and even the average charge-discharge specific capacity under a current density of 0.5 A / g in the last 10 cycles is still 118.98 mAh / g, with basically no capacity loss, showing excellent charge-discharge reversibility of the battery, and showing that the battery has extremely high charge-discharge efficiency under high current density.

[0089] From Table 2 and Figure 6It can be seen that the average charge-discharge specific capacity of the battery prepared in Application Example 2 at a series of high-rate current densities of 0.5 A / g, 1 A / g, 1.5 A / g, 2 A / g, 2.5 A / g, 3 A / g, 4 A / g, and 5 A / g is 96.49 mAh / g, 92.58 mAh / g, 88.46 mAh / g, 85.96 mAh / g, 84.32 mAh / g, 83.01 mAh / g, 81.12 mAh / g, and 79.7 mAh / g, and the coulombic efficiency is maintained at 99%. From the above test results, it can be seen that the charge-discharge specific capacity of the battery does not have much loss at a large current density, and even the average charge-discharge specific capacity at a current density of 0.5 A / g in the last 10 cycles is still 96.63 mAh / g, with basically no capacity loss, showing excellent charge-discharge reversibility of the battery and high charge-discharge efficiency of the battery at a high current density.
